Реализация доступа к сокетам внешней компонентой для 1С Native API на языке Delphi (8.2)

Реализовал доступ к сокетам в виде внешней 1С Native API компоненты.

Язык программирования – Delphi.

Скачать можно здесь: http://infostart.ru/public/144151/ или пишите в мыло те, у кого нет там доступа.

UPD. НА СЕРВЕРЕ x64 НЕ РАБОТАЕТ, ГДЕ-ТО ОШИБКА.

UPD2. Ошибка с x64 исправлена, как всегда был Integer вместо Pointer, не углядел. Теперь работает на x64.

Невозможно установить SQL Server 2008 R2 Best Practices Analyzer

Установка не заканчивается, вылетает с такой ошибкой:

There is a problem with this Windows Installer package. A program run as part of the setup did not finish as expected. Contact your support personnel or package vendor.

Решение: http://social.msdn.microsoft.com/Forums/en-AU/sqlkjmanageability/thread/e6f5e265-3f6b-486f-b7aa-60e87c3ef7d0

Копия на всякий случай: http://www.peeep.us/d984c9cb

 

Root телефона Samsung Galaxy S II с Android ICS 4.0.3 на борту

Как сделать root?

ВНИМАНИЕ! Если у вас Android версии 4.0.4, то вы можете превратить телефон в кирпич! Это случится, если у вас баг в чипе eMMC, проверить можно программой eMMC Brickbug Check. Если программа скажет SANE CHIP, то всё ок. Если скажет INSANE – то будьте осторожны! Нельзя делать data wipe.

Старый способ, работавший с Gingerbread 2.3.x, т.е. прошивка unsecure kernel, а потом прошивка stock kernel, работает плохо: много жалоб на глюки, неработу SD, неработу Wi-Fi в некоторых случаях, а самый большой минус – нельзя или достаточно тяжело (с вероятностью превратить телефон в кирпич) убрать жёлтый треугольник при запуске.

Есть способ проще, единственный его минус – требуется найти карту памяти microSD (хватит даже самой минимальной), описан здесь: http://forum.xda-developers.com/showthread.php?t=1501719. Ниже переведу.

Его плюсы: не нужен компьютер и USB, не увеличивается samsung'овский счётчик прошивок, не появляется жёлтый треугольник, лишающий вас гарантийного обслуживания. Плюс к тому, не заменяется загрузчик ROM (временно туда загружается ClockworkMod). И он ну просто очень простой. И вероятность превратить телефон в кирпич с его помощью равна 0,00 %.

Вот вам инструкция:

Continue reading

Устанавливаем Ubuntu 11.10 на Hyper-V

К сожалению, какой-то глюк у Canonical (или у Hyper-V), но десктопная версия Ubuntu 11.10 не ставится – просто вешается при запуске LiveCD (может, что-то с графикой?).

Не стал разбираться. Есть другой способ – качаем Ubuntu Server 11.10, не забываем в настройках виртуальной машины поменять Network Adapter на Legacy Network Adapter, ставим сервер, не выбираем никаких ролей в tasksel.

Перезагружаемся, видим обычную командную строку.

Вводим:

$ sudo apt-get update

$ sudo apt-get upgrade

Нам нужна оболочка GNOME:

$ sudo apt-get install ubuntu-desktop

(если нужна KDE, то kubuntu-desktop).

Излечивание от глюков ATI/AMD Catalyst Control Center

При такой ошибке:

The Catalyst Control Center is not supported by the driver version of your enabled graphics adapter. Please update your ATI graphics driver, or enable your ATI adapter using the Displays Manager.

действовать нужно так:

  • Открываем в реестре следующий ключ: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Video
  • Среди гуидов находим нужную видеокарту (раскрываем, смотрим на описания ключей, пропускаем всякие эмуляторы RDP, VGA, VNC, записывателей видео и т.д.). Возможно, что для AMD будет гуид (хотя не уверен в их определённости): {DA28D4B2-FAF5-45C5-A111-36F83DD8634A}
  • Находим значение Acceleration.Level и ставим в 0, если там не ноль (0 — полное, 5 — отключено совсем).
  • Перегружаемся (или пинаем ногами CCC) и наблюдаем на нормальные, человеческие настройи и отсутсвие идиотских ошибок.

Взято отсюда: http://force-net.com/2011/06/atiamd-catalyst-control-center.html